Factors Impacting Dumpster Rental Pricing

Numerous essential factors shape dumpster rental pricing. The volume of the dumpster selected, the span of your lease, and the accessibility of your location all serve as important elements in establishing overall costs. Grasping these factors assists customers reach informed determinations upon renting a dumpster for their projects.

Dumpster Size Selection

What impact does selecting the appropriate dumpster size have on rental pricing? Choosing an appropriate dumpster size is vital for controlling costs effectively. Compact dumpsters typically feature reduced rental fees, making them an budget-friendly option for small projects, such as cleanouts or remodeling. Conversely, larger dumpsters, though more expensive, accommodate considerable debris from large-scale construction or commercial projects.

Miscalculating size can lead to unwanted expenditures, while underestimating may lead to supplementary contracts. Additionally, some companies assess fees on weight restrictions, so the volume of waste also influences overall costs. Consequently, understanding the project scope and waste type is essential for picking a dumpster that balances both dimensions and price, making certain that the rental continues to be affordable and practical.

Impact of Lease Duration

Determining the appropriate dumpster size is only one aspect influencing rental costs; rental duration also plays a vital role. The length of time a dumpster is in use directly affects the overall price, as most rental companies charge on a daily or weekly basis. Longer rental periods typically accrue higher fees, which can vary based on the provider's pricing structure. Additionally, some companies offer discounted rates for extended rentals, making it imperative to compare options. Customers should consider their project timelines and waste disposal needs when determining the rental duration. Ultimately, understanding how rental duration impacts costs can help individuals and businesses budget effectively for their disposal needs, ensuring they avoid unexpected expenses.

Positioning and Accessibility

The location where a dumpster is situated heavily affects rental pricing. Accessibility plays a crucial role; dumpsters positioned on private property or driveways tend to incur lower fees compared to those on public streets. Permits may be necessary for dumpsters placed on streets, increasing the total cost. Furthermore, how close the rental company’s facility is can impact transportation expenses. If the dumpster is located far from the rental provider, fuel costs will rise and may be charged to the customer. Also, urban areas with higher traffic congestion tend to have higher prices due to logistical challenges. In conclusion, understanding the dumpster’s location and accessibility is vital for accurately assessing rental costs and making educated decisions.

Guide to Finding the Perfect Dumpster Size for Your Project

Choosing the right dumpster size for a undertaking can substantially influence efficiency and price. The first action is to determine the volume of waste created. Small projects, like home decluttering, usually require a 10 to 15 cubic yard dumpster, while larger renovations may need 20 to 30 cubic yards. For commercial projects, sizes can range from 30 to 40 cubic yards, depending on the type of materials being removed.

Next, evaluate the composition of waste. Heavy substances, like concrete or dirt, may warrant a smaller, more specialized dumpster due to maximum load capacities. Additionally, understanding the length of your project can help you identify the ideal capacity; extended timelines may pile up more discarded items.

Lastly, speaking to a dumpster company can provide valuable insights. They can recommend dimensions based on past client feedback and specific project details, ensuring that the selected container aligns with personal requirements and financial limitations.

Tips for Loading Your Dumpster Efficiently

To maximize room in a dumpster, strategic loading approaches are required. First, individuals should break down large pieces, like furniture and appliances, to make more room. This strategy enables better stacking and smart use of vertical space. Then, heavier materials should be positioned at the bottom, creating a stable base and stopping lighter items from being crushed.

Applying a methodical approach, such as closing spaces with smaller debris and guaranteeing balanced load distribution, can improve spatial efficiency. Additionally, it is helpful to organize items in tiers, with flat materials at the base and bulkier pieces on top.

Securing the load with a tarp can too help ensure items remain safe during movement. Lastly, being aware of the dumpster's weight limit is essential to dodge overloading, which can bring about extra costs or hazardous situations. Adopting these techniques will enhance a more streamlined and effective dumpster loading journey.

What Actions Should You Follow With Hazardous Materials?

Treating hazardous materials involves diligent attention to safety standards and legal requirements. Effective disposal is paramount to prevent environmental pollution and defend public health. Individuals should first spot dangerous substances, such as batteries, paint, chemicals, and electronic waste. Once identified, it is important to consult local regulations, as many areas have specific guidelines for disposal.

Many municipalities supply designated drop-off locations or scheduled collection days for dangerous materials. Employing these services guarantees proper treatment and removal. Individuals should under no circumstances place dangerous substances in regular dumpsters, as this can create serious safety risks and legal consequences.

For organizations, engaging certified waste handling companies is advisable. These practitioners are equipped to oversee and convey such items according to compliance rules. Implementing these protocols not only promotes safety but also demonstrates dedication to environmental stewardship. By following these standards, enterprises and people can responsibly manage hazardous waste.

Frequently Asked Questions

What Types of Materials Can I Dispose of in a Dumpster?

Various materials can be discarded in a dumpster, like household debris, construction waste, yard waste, furniture, and appliances. However, hazardous materials, chemicals, and certain electronics are generally restricted due to health and safety standards.

What is the Duration I'm Able to Keep the Rented Dumpster?

Typically, rented dumpsters can be kept for a period spanning a few days to several weeks, based on the rental agreement. Extended use may accrue extra charges, so checking terms is advisable.

Do Dumpster Leasing Have Load Restrictions?

Yes, dumpster rentals typically have weight limits that differ by rental company and dumpster size. Exceeding these limits may cause extra charges or restrictions, so it's essential to confirm specific guidelines with the rental company beforehand.

Is it Possible to Rent a Dumpster for Modest Home Renovations?

Yes, people can rent dumpsters for small home tasks. Many waste management services offer multiple sizes fitting for activities like organizing, upgrades, or outdoor maintenance, ensuring an efficient way to dispose of debris and waste management.

What Takes Place if I Go Over the Rental Time?

Exceeding your rental period typically causes supplementary charges. The dumpster provider may bill a daily rate, piling up costs until the dumpster is sent back. It's best to connect with the company to explore options.
